- The limestone is soft – please clean your shoes from dirt in order to avoid polished handholds and steps.
- Don't toprope directly through anchors or bolts – use your own material instead.
- Clean chalk and tickmarks with a brush.
- Don't leave toilet paper.
- Pick up rubbish - also cigarette butts.
- Park considerately (tractors should be able to pass also at the weekend).
descripción
Roadside cliff with easy and moderate routes. Topo (in Spanish) at: http://www.manuelsuarez.org/INFOMONT/resesescalada/Deportiva/Aragon/Foradada%20Toscar.pdf
Acceso
Driving from Campo to Ainsa (N-260), you pass the Village of Forada del Toscar. The highway-like road forces you to a) either leave it and drive through the upper village (slow, limited parking) or b) park at the rest place (benches) and walk the rest to the prominent cliff NW of the village.

1.1. Pared Foradada 48 routes in Sector
- Summary:
-
Todo Escalada deportiva
Lat / Long: 42.411587, 0.346864
descripción
Annual closure between April 1st and August 31st due to nature conservation (falcons?)
Acceso
Viniendo de Campo por la nacional 260 giraremos a la derecha pasado Foradada del Toscar 50 m. para subir por una pista encementada hasta debajo de la pared donde aparcaremos.
Nos tocará caminar 2 minutos hasta las primeras vías o 10 hasta las del final. Roca caliza de gran calidad. Escalada Deportiva. Dificultad mínima 5b. Dificultad máxima: 7b. Exposición S., sol todo el día.

1.2. Agujas de Foradada 2 routes in Sector
- Summary:
-
Escalada clásica y Escalada deportiva
Lat / Long: 42.417241, 0.339781
Acceso
Viniendo de Campo por la nacional 260 pasaremos de largo el sector de Foradada atravesando después el Collado de Foradada donde a 1 Km. de éste aparcaremos a la derecha en un ensanche de la carretera.
En 20 minutos a pie por una pista en mal estado llegaremos a este sector. Roca caliza. Escalada Deportiva. Dificultad mínima: 6ª. Dificultad máxima: 7c. Orientación S.
